≈$2.1M DEFINITIVE CONTRACT W911SR25C0004

U.S. Army funds an AI analysis engine to interpret light-detection data — a federal contract (USAspending)

Department of Defense 2024-12-27 〜 2027-02-26

A federal contract worth about $2.09 million awarded by the U.S. Army (Department of Defense) to Spectral Sensor Solutions, LLC. Optical, electrical, and signal-processing engineers will develop an artificial intelligence (AI) engine that processes light detection — capturing light with a sensor to detect and measure a target.

This contract concerns the development of technology that uses artificial intelligence (AI) to interpret data from light captured by a sensor. "Light detection" refers to capturing light with a sensor to detect and measure a target, which can serve as a basis for reading the presence or characteristics of objects at night, at a distance, or in conditions where the human eye struggles. Because such sensors generate large and complex volumes of data, the analytical machinery that quickly extracts meaning from that data becomes central. The contract focuses on combining engineers from three distinct specialties — optical, electrical, and signal processing — to build an analysis engine that processes and interprets sensor data with AI.

This work matters because it acts as the bridge that turns raw sensor data into information people can use to make decisions and take action. As sensors improve, the amount of data they collect grows, and interpreting it by hand alone becomes difficult. Designing an AI analysis effort that integrates optical, electrical, and signal-processing expertise reflects a development approach that spans the full path from acquiring the data to interpreting it.
